The American Mind’s Tell Me What You Really Think is a daily interview series featuring the host, Spencer Klavan, and The American Mind’s publisher and editors aimed at dissecting the issues facing us in America today and finding out what the cast really thinks.
In this installment of TMWYRT, Spencer meets with Matt Peterson, founding editor of The American Mind, to find out what he really thinks about the sheer emotional power of having events captured on video, especially body cam footage, and what component facilitates video. Plus: is there anything we can do about the dominance of video?
